- Routine Inspection
3 infractions
- 205 - Critical Cold potentially hazardous food stored/displayed above 4 °C. [s. 14(2)]
- Observation: A container with condiments including relish and cookies were left outside the mobile uncovered and at ambient temperature. Improper cold holding of perishable foods including relish, kecthup, and mayonnaise can promote the growth of microbes that cause foodbourne illness.
- Corrective Action: Ensure that condiments are stored at 4 degrees Celsius or below or kept at ambient temperature for 2 hours and then discarded to prevent the growth of microbes.
- 209 - Food not protected from contamination [s. 12(a)]
- Observation: Raw eggs were stored in the cooler with ready to eat foods. Raw eggs are similar to raw meat and can cause contamination of ready to eat foods. Food and food packaging were stored near the floor or on the floor. Food stored near or on the floor can be contaminated by floor debris.
- Corrective Action: Ensure that raw eggs are stored with raw meats to prevent food contamination. Ensure that food, food equipment and food packaging are stored at least 15 cm (6 In) off the ground.
- 301 - Critical Equipment/utensils/food contact surfaces not maintained in sanitary condition [s. 17(1)]
- Observation: Cleaning cloths were stored on food surfaces. The microwave, milkshake machine that was not in use, and the brush for the grill were found dirty. Improper storage of cleaning cloth allows microbes to grow on the cloth and be spread on food surfaces when used. Dirty equpment can result in food contamination.
- Corrective Action: Ensure that cleaning clothes are stored in sanitizer solution when not in use. Clean and sanitize equipment at least every 4 hours to prevent contamintaion of food.
